HANKY PANKY RECIPE
If you have never had a Hanky Panky, you are in for a treat! There is nothing improper about this Hanky Panky Recipe for old-fashioned, delicious, cocktail rye bread appetizers, sometimes called a "polish mistake," topped with a combination of sausage, hamburger meat and, what else, lots of gooey cheesy goodness!
Provided by Sharon Rigsby
Time 50m
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 400 degrees F.
- Add ground beef and sausage to a large skillet over medium-high heat. Stir and cook until browned. Use a potato masher or large fork to break up any large clumps of meat.
- When the meat has browned, drain off any excess fat.
- Add oregano, garlic powder, crushed red pepper, and fennel seeds. Reduce the heat to low and continue cooking for 20 minutes.
- Cut the cheese into cubes and add to the meat mixture. Stir until the cheese has melted and everything is thoroughly blended, remove from the heat.
- Use a small ice-cream scoop (about 1¼ inches in diameter) or a tablespoon to add a dollop of the meat and cheese mixture to each piece of bread.
- Place on a cookie sheet and bake for 8-10 minutes, or until the bread is toasted and the topping is bubbling.
- Serve warm or at room temperature.

HANKY PANKY
A mixture of hamburger, mild sausage and Worcestershire sauce with processed cheese melted on top. Makes a delicious snack or quick meal. Serve it on toasted slices of your favorite bread.

Steps:
- Place ground beef and sausage in a large, deep skillet. Cook over medium high heat until evenly brown.
- Drain the meat and mix in Worcestershire sauce. Spread processed cheese over meat, allowing it to melt. Serve warm on slices of bread.

ROSEMARY HONEY
Drizzle this honey over fresh ricotta spread on toast or stir it into a mug of mild tea. It can also be used as a glaze for poultry or pork when whisked with fresh lemon juice.

Steps:
- Bring honey and rosemary to a simmer in a small saucepan. Cook for 5 minutes. Remove from heat, and let steep until cool, about 45 minutes. Remove rosemary, or leave in for a stronger flavor.
